    in the co-authorship analysis (attached image) more nodes appear than the possible nodes according to the parameters set (Top 50, 5 years per slice, period 1988 to 2023). Is this possible???, because I think not and in the rest of the analysis with the same data and parameters and same program version this doesnt happen.!!

     
    • Chaomei Chen

      Chaomei Chen - 2024-09-16

      Yes, it is possible as ties are allowed and top 50 distinct values are used to select qualified items. Thus each year there can be more than 50 qualified items.
